Data From 37 Million T-Mobile Customers Hacked

Data From 37 Million T-Mobile Customers Hacked

by BoroPark24 Staff

T-Mobile US Inc. admitted yesterday that they discovered on Thursday, January 5, that the data for 37 million customer accounts had been hacked.

T-Mobile spokesmen reported that they stopped the information leak within a day by tracing it back to its source. 

Although the investigation is ongoing, the hacker apparently obtained the information through a single entry point serving customer data without breaching T-Mobile's systems or network. This means that credit card information and personal identifying numbers remained out of reach of the hacker.
